Coffee Stain Studios is launching some DayZ-inspired DLC for Goat Simulator, which features the best undead adventure you'll ever encounter on four legs.

Here is what Coffee Stain Studios said it is putting into GoatZ:

-Mandatory crafting system because everyone else is doing it
-Zombies that bug out. There’s a pun here about actual living bugs, but we’re not going to bother
-You can craft anything in the world, as long as it’s one of the half dozen weapons in the game
-Zombies, because this is a zombie game, remember?
-A pretty big new map with some stuff in it
-Completely realistic survival mode where you have to eat every damn five minutes to survive because Dean Hall & Garry Newman said so.

Goat Simulator's GoatZ DLC will launch on May 7 via Steam for $4.99. GoatZ will also launch as a separate app on the iOS and Android formats on the same day.
